What is the how to update email signature gmail

The process of updating an email signature in Gmail allows users to customize their email communications with essential information such as name, title, company, and contact details. This feature enhances professionalism and ensures that recipients have access to the sender's relevant information. An updated email signature can also include links to social media profiles or company websites, providing a comprehensive view of the sender's professional presence. Understanding how to effectively update this signature is crucial for maintaining a polished image in business communications.

Steps to complete the how to update email signature gmail

To update your email signature in Gmail, follow these straightforward steps:

  • Log into your Gmail account.
  • Click on the gear icon in the top right corner to access Settings.
  • Select "See all settings" from the dropdown menu.
  • Navigate to the "General" tab.
  • Scroll down to the "Signature" section.
  • Click on "Create new" to add a new signature or select an existing one to edit.
  • Enter your desired signature content in the text box, utilizing formatting options as needed.
  • Once satisfied, scroll to the bottom of the page and click "Save Changes."

These steps ensure that your email signature is updated and accurately reflects your professional identity.

Examples of using the how to update email signature gmail

Updating your email signature can serve various purposes. Here are some examples:

  • A simple signature might include your name, job title, and phone number for straightforward communication.
  • A more detailed signature could incorporate a company logo, social media links, and a tagline that reflects your business values.
  • For marketing purposes, you may include a link to your latest blog post or promotional material.

These examples illustrate how a well-crafted email signature can enhance communication and promote your professional brand.
